What I Look for in a Razor MX350 56V Mod
When I consider a Razor MX350 56V mod, my first focus is safety and compatibility. I want to make sure the motor, controller, battery, and wiring can handle the higher voltage without overheating or failing. I also look at whether the frame and drivetrain can take the extra power, because a mod that feels exciting at first can become a repair headache if the parts are underbuilt.

Battery Quality Matters Most
In my experience, the battery is the heart of the mod. I look for a high-quality 56V battery pack with a proper battery management system (BMS), reliable cells, and enough capacity for the ride time I want. I avoid cheap packs because poor battery quality can lead to short runtime, reduced performance, and safety risks.
Controller and Wiring Compatibility
I never ignore the controller and wiring. If I upgrade the voltage, I want a controller rated for 56V or higher so it can handle the load safely. I also check connectors, wire thickness, and fuse protection. For me, clean wiring and proper insulation are just as important as raw performance.
Motor Heat and Durability
I pay close attention to motor temperature during and after use. A higher-voltage mod can push the motor beyond its comfort zone if I ride hard for too long. I prefer to monitor heat and make sure the motor has enough cooling and durability for the kind of riding I do.
Brake Performance and Safety Upgrades
Whenever I add more speed, I also think about stopping power. I look at upgrading brakes, brake pads, and even tires if needed. To me, a faster MX350 is only worth it if I can control it confidently and stop safely.
Range Versus Power
I always weigh performance against battery life. A 56V mod can give me more power, but it may reduce range depending on how I ride. If I want longer sessions, I choose a larger-capacity battery. If I want more punch, I accept that runtime may be shorter.
Ease of Installation
I prefer a setup that matches my skill level. Some mods are straightforward, while others require soldering, bracket work, or custom mounting. If I am not fully confident, I would rather choose parts that are known to fit well and keep the install as simple as possible.
Budget and Long-Term Value
For me, the best buying decision is not always the cheapest one. I think about the total cost, including battery, controller, charger, safety parts, and any tools I may need. I try to buy parts that offer good value and reduce the chance of needing replacements soon after.
